Understanding Betting Markets and Odds
At the core of sports betting lies the betting market, which represents the set out of possible outcomes and wagers uncommitted on a sporting event. The most vulgar market is the match result, where you predict whether the home team wins, the away team wins, or the match ends in a draw. However, modern bookmakers offer a vast array of markets, including over/under goals, both teams to account, correct score, half-time/full-time results, and player-specific bets such as first goalscorer or keep down of assists. Each market comes with odds that reflect the implied probability of that outcome occurring. Odds can be displayed in fractional format (e.g., 5/1), decimal format (e.g., 6.00), or American arrange (e.g., +500). In the UK, fractional odds are the traditional choice, but decimal odds are increasingly popular for their simplicity in calculating possible returns. Apprehension how to read and weigh odds is essential, as it allows you to identify value bets where the bookmaker’s odds underestimate the true probability of an event.

Understanding Betting Markets and Odds Formats
At the heart of sports betting lies the concept of betting markets and odds. A market is simply a specific event or outcome you can risk on, such as the winner of a football match, the total list of goals scored, or even the next customer to have a yellow card. Odds, meanwhile, interpret the probability of that outcome occurring and determine your potential winnings. In the UK, fractional odds (e.g., 5/1) are the traditional arrange, showing how much profit you make relative to your stake, while decimal odds (e.g., 6.0) are increasingly common online and indicate the summate return including your stake. American odds (e.g., +500) are also seen but less frequently. Understanding how to go through these formats is crucial for comparing value across different bookmakers and making informed decisions. For example, fractional odds of 5/1 mean you win £5 for every £1 staked, plus your original post back, while decimal odds of 6.0 give you £6 total for a £1 bet. Learning to convert between formats and recognise implied probability helps you assess whether a bet offers good value based on your own analysis.

Key Betting Types and Strategies
Beyond simple match bets, there are numerous ways to engage with sports betting. Each-way betting is common in horse racing and golf, where you position two bets: ace for the selection to win, and one for it to place (goal in the top positions). This reduces risk of infection but also reduces potential returns. System bets, ilk Trixies or Yankees, allow you to cover multiple combinations within an accumulator, so you can still win even if one selection loses. These are more complex but offer a safety net compared to standard accumulators. Another popular market is handicap betting, where one team is granted a virtual advantage or disadvantage to level the playing field, making odds more attractive. For example, a strong favourite mightiness start at -1.5 goals, meaning they must win by two or more for your bet to follow. This adds depth to matches that would otherwise feature very low odds. When developing a betting strategy, focus on sports you know well and specialise rather than spreading bets across many events. Research form, injuries, brave conditions, and head-to-head records to make believe informed decisions. Avoid betting on your favourite team, as emotion can cloud judgment. Keep a record of all your bets, analysing wins and losses to identify patterns and improve your draw close. Remember, no system guarantees profit, and the best strategy is one that aligns with your risk tolerance and goals.
